We have a fixed term opportunity for a Project Coordinator to work in a small Secretariat supporting the Ministerial Advisory Committee (the Committee) working on the closure of greyhound racing. You will work with the Team Leader to create and track project documentation.
You will be able to:
- Create and track various project documentation to ensure work is delivered on time
- Set up meetings, including arranging venues and ensuring people are informed of the meetings, and accurately recording minutes and action points
- Prepare papers for meetings in an accurate and timely fashion
- Prepare and distribute formal communications as required
- Collect, summarise and analyse information as needed
- Produce reports as required; and
- Maintain the resource plan, risk register and change register, ensuring any action plans are followed up and resolved.
You will have:
- Practical experience in project coordination (reporting, steering group preparation, document management, etc)
- Knowledge of and ability to use computer applications effectively for a wide variety of tasks; proficiency with MS Project, Excel, Word, Teams and e-mail
- Knowledge and experience of risk and issue management
- Excellent administration and organisational skills: the ability to plan, manage and follow through, to ensure the best workflow
- Is detailed focused with the ability to anticipate risks and the consequences of decisions and commitments; and
- Sound communication skills - both oral and written - able to produce clear, concise and fit-for-purpose project documentation.
